Contact Number: +(91) 11- *** 5200
Location: Delhi
Contact Number: +(91) 11- *** 5200
Location: Delhi
Contact Number: +(91) 11- *** 8006
Location: Delhi
Contact Number: ***
Location: Delhi
Contact Number: +(91) 11- *** 8741
Location: Delhi
Contact Number: +(91) 11- *** 3560
Location: Delhi
Contact Number: +(91) 11- *** 2846
Location: Delhi
Contact Number: +(91) 11- *** 6521
Location: Delhi
Contact Number: +(91) 11- *** 2877
Location: Delhi
Contact Number: +(91) 11- *** 3596
Location: Delhi
Contact Number: +(91) 981 *** 9769
Location: Delhi